-2

我试图将此函数中的 val() 乘以 2。但它没有输出。我的代码在哪里混淆了?

$('.retina-outline').text($('.billboard-height').val() *2 + 'PX');
4

3 回答 3

1
var pixels = (parseInt($('.billboard-height').val()) * 2) + 'PX';
$('.retina-outline').text(pixels);
于 2013-03-10T04:51:31.460 回答
0

$('.billboard-height').val()可能类似于20pxand $('.billboard-height').val() * 2is NaN

您应该使用parseInt($('.billboard-height').val()) * 2in whichparseInt20px变为20.

于 2013-03-10T04:46:11.627 回答
0
var h = $('.billboard-height').val() *2 ;
$('.retina-outline').text(h.tostring() + 'PX');
于 2013-03-10T05:52:25.167 回答